The band regularly performed in the San Francisco area and attracted a large following. Simultaneously, their uniquely slowed-down and raucous approach to punk managed to infuriate other members of the local punk scene, especially with the burgeoning popularity of faster-paced hardcore punk . Mark Arm claimed, in the 2006 documentary American Hardcore , that Flipper’s charm as a band lay in their ability to upset audiences while attracting their undivided attention and curiosity at the same time. Fans began spray painting “Flipper Rules” in various locations around San Francisco and eventually the world.
